Special $15,000 Added MANSION Poker Team PokerNews Aussie Millions Satellite
MANSION Poker (http://www.pokernews.com/ext/353) and PokerNews.com (http://www.pokernews.com) are staging a special Team PokerNews Aussie Millions Satellite on Sunday October 15. In addition to the existing prizepool, MANSION Poker is adding $3,000 and also a $12,000 Aussie Millions (http://www.pokernews.com/aussie-millions-2007/team/) package to the winner, which means an extra $15,000 in value

Poker glossary:
- FLOP - [1] In Hold'em, the first three community cards, dealt simultaneously. [2] To deal a flop, or to make a hand on a flop. "I flopped trips".
- STRAIGHT FLUSH - A hand consisting of 5 cards in sequence and the same suit.
- RUNNER-RUNNER - A hand made using both of the last two cards dealt.
- OPENER - The player who opens the betting, especially in draw poker. A hand may have no openers, in which case it is PASSED OUT, i.e., new hands are dealt.
- RERAISE - To raise after an opponent has raised.
- BET - To put money into the pot, pursuant to the rules of the game, thus maintaining a chance of winning the pot.
